将ChatGPT引入项目中使用,可以按照以下步骤进行操作:
1. 确定项目需求:在引入ChatGPT之前,需要明确项目的具体需求和目标。确定ChatGPT的使用场景和功能,例如是否需要实现智能客服、自动回复、语义分析等功能。
2. 数据准备:ChatGPT模型需要大量的对话数据来进行训练和优化,因此需要准备一个大规模的对话语料库。可以通过整理和清洗现有的对话数据,或者使用公开的对话数据集(如Reddit聊天记录)来构建自己的语料库。
3. 模型选择:根据项目需求选择合适的ChatGPT模型。OpenAI提供了多个版本的ChatGPT模型,如ChatGPT、GPT-3等,根据不同的应用场景和性能要求选择合适的模型版本。
4. 模型训练:使用准备好的对话语料库对选定的ChatGPT模型进行训练。可以使用开源的深度学习框架(如TensorFlow、PyTorch)来训练模型,也可以使用OpenAI提供的Fine-tuning API对预训练模型进行微调。
5. 部署和集成:将训练好的ChatGPT模型部署到项目的服务器或云端环境中,并将其与项目的其他组件进行集成。可以使用Web服务框架(如Flask、Django)搭建一个API接口,通过HTTP请求与ChatGPT进行交互。
6. API调用:在项目中使用ChatGPT时,可以通过调用API接口来实现对话功能。根据项目的需求,可以通过向API发送请求,将用户的输入传递给ChatGPT模型,并获取模型返回的对话回复。
7. 性能优化和监控:在项目中使用ChatGPT时,需要进行性能优化和监控。可以对ChatGPT模型进行压缩和加速,以提升响应速度和吞吐量。还应对模型的运行情况进行监控和调优,以确保其稳定性和可靠性。
将ChatGPT引入项目中使用需要明确定义项目需求,准备对话数据进行模型训练,将训练好的模型部署并与项目集成,通过API调用实现对话功能,并进行性能优化和监控。这样可以有效地将ChatGPT应用于项目中,提升用户体验和项目的交互性。
将ChatGPT引入项目中使用,可以按照以下步骤进行操作:
1. 确定项目需求:在引入ChatGPT之前,需要明确项目的具体需求和目标。确定ChatGPT的使用场景和功能,例如是否需要实现智能客服、自动回复、语义分析等功能。
2. 数据准备:ChatGPT模型需要大量的对话数据来进行训练和优化,因此需要准备一个大规模的对话语料库。可以通过整理和清洗现有的对话数据,或者使用公开的对话数据集(如Reddit聊天记录)来构建自己的语料库。
3. 模型选择:根据项目需求选择合适的ChatGPT模型。OpenAI提供了多个版本的ChatGPT模型,如ChatGPT、GPT-3等,根据不同的应用场景和性能要求选择合适的模型版本。
4. 模型训练:使用准备好的对话语料库对选定的ChatGPT模型进行训练。可以使用开源的深度学习框架(如TensorFlow、PyTorch)来训练模型,也可以使用OpenAI提供的Fine-tuning API对预训练模型进行微调。
5. 部署和集成:将训练好的ChatGPT模型部署到项目的服务器或云端环境中,并将其与项目的其他组件进行集成。可以使用Web服务框架(如Flask、Django)搭建一个API接口,通过HTTP请求与ChatGPT进行交互。
6. API调用:在项目中使用ChatGPT时,可以通过调用API接口来实现对话功能。根据项目的需求,可以通过向API发送请求,将用户的输入传递给ChatGPT模型,并获取模型返回的对话回复。
7. 性能优化和监控:在项目中使用ChatGPT时,需要进行性能优化和监控。可以对ChatGPT模型进行压缩和加速,以提升响应速度和吞吐量。还应对模型的运行情况进行监控和调优,以确保其稳定性和可靠性。
将ChatGPT引入项目中使用需要明确定义项目需求,准备对话数据进行模型训练,将训练好的模型部署并与项目集成,通过API调用实现对话功能,并进行性能优化和监控。这样可以有效地将ChatGPT应用于项目中,提升用户体验和项目的交互性。
要将ChatGPT引入项目中使用,可以按照以下步骤进行操作:
1. 数据准备:为ChatGPT提供所需的训练数据。这些数据可以是与项目相关的对话记录或对ChatGPT进行人工标注的数据。
2. 模型选择:根据项目需求选择适合的ChatGPT模型。OpenAI提供了不同规模和能力的模型,例如ChatGPT和ChatGPT Plus。
3. 模型训练:使用准备好的训练数据对ChatGPT进行训练。可以使用OpenAI的GPT代码库或者其他深度学习框架(如PyTorch)进行训练。
4. 部署模型:将训练好的ChatGPT模型部署到项目中,以便实际应用。可以选择将模型部署在云端服务器上,或者将模型集成到项目的后端代码中。
5. API接口搭建:如果需要通过API接口调用ChatGPT,需要搭建相应的接口。可以使用Flask等框架来创建接口,以便前端或其他系统可以通过HTTP请求与ChatGPT进行交互。
6. 用户界面设计:根据项目需求,设计并开发适合的用户界面,以便用户可以方便地与ChatGPT进行对话。
7. 测试和优化:在项目中使用ChatGPT后,需要进行测试和优化,以确保ChatGPT的性能和用户体验达到预期。这可能需要对模型进行调参或增加额外的训练数据。
通过以上步骤,你就可以成功将ChatGPT引入项目中使用,并为用户提供智能对话的能力。